    Beginnings: The Quest for Permanence

    The quest to capture and preserve images has been a persistent human endeavor, culminating in the 19th century with several key developments. The very first photograph, or "heliograph," was produced by Nicéphore Niépce in the 1820s, using bitumen-coated plates that required extremely long exposure times. This process, though revolutionary, was just the beginning. The collaboration between Niépce and Louis Daguerre led to the creation of the daguerreotype, a process that significantly reduced exposure times and increased the clarity of the captured image. This invention in 1839 is often celebrated as the birth of practical photography.

    Technological Advances: Film and Flash

    As the 19th century progressed, so did the technology behind photography. The invention of the dry plate process and, later, celluloid film made photography more accessible and versatile. These advancements allowed for the development of smaller, portable cameras and the expansion of photography from professional studios to the hands of amateur enthusiasts. The introduction of flash photography in the late 19th century further expanded the possibilities, enabling photographs to be taken in low light conditions and capturing moments previously beyond reach.

    The Color Era and the Rise of the Amateur Photographer

    The turn of the 20th century brought the advent of color photography, a milestone that would forever change how we capture and perceive images. Initially expensive and complicated, color photography gradually became more accessible, culminating in introducing Kodachrome film in the 1930s. This era also saw the rise of amateur photographers, thanks to the availability of affordable cameras like the Kodak Brownie, which democratized photography and embedded it in daily life.

    Understanding the Purpose:


    Before diving into any text, it's crucial to identify the purpose behind your reading. Are you reading for leisure, seeking information, or studying for an exam? Understanding your objective helps you select appropriate reading strategies. Skim through the text to grasp its central idea and structure. This initial overview sets the stage for deeper engagement and comprehension.


    Active Engagement:


    Compelling reading is not a passive activity but an active engagement with the text. Instead of merely scanning words, strive to interact with the material. Ask questions, make connections, and analyze the content. Highlight key points, jot down notes, or annotate the text to reinforce understanding. By actively engaging with the material, you stimulate your cognitive processes, leading to better comprehension and retention.


    Chunking Information:


    Breaking down the text into smaller, manageable chunks can aid comprehension, especially when dealing with complex or lengthy passages. Focus on one section at a time, digesting the information before moving forward. This technique prevents overwhelm and allows for deeper processing of the material. Additionally, grouping related ideas enhances coherence and facilitates understanding of the overall message.


    Utilizing Reading Aids:


    In the digital age, a plethora of reading aids and tools are available to enhance the reading experience. E-books offer features such as highlighting, note-taking, and built-in dictionaries, making it easier to engage with the text. Similarly, audiobooks provide an alternative format for consuming content, catering to different learning preferences. Experiment with various reading aids to discover what works best for you and maximizes your comprehension.


    Active Recall:


    After reading a section or completing a chapter, test your understanding through active recall. Close the book or turn away from the screen and try to summarize the main points or concepts from memory. This exercise reinforces learning, strengthens neural connections, and identifies areas that require further review. Additionally, discussing the material with others or teaching it to someone else deepens your understanding and retention.

    One must adopt a growth mindset to embark on a lifelong learning journey. Psychologist Carol Dweck coined this term to describe the belief that abilities and intelligence can be developed through dedication and hard work. Embracing a growth mindset encourages individuals to view challenges as opportunities for growth rather than insurmountable obstacles. This mindset shift lays the foundation for a lifelong commitment to learning.
